Why don't hairless cats have whiskers?

Why don't hairless cats have whiskers? - briefly

Hairless cats, such as the Sphynx, often appear to lack whiskers due to their fine, almost imperceptible nature. These whiskers are usually present but are so short and thin that they are not easily visible. This is because the genes that cause hairlessness also affect the growth of whiskers, making them much less pronounced.

In some cases, hairless cats may have whiskers that are more visible, but these are exceptions rather than the rule. The absence of visible whiskers does not typically affect the cat's ability to navigate or sense its environment, as they rely on other sensory inputs as well.

Why don't hairless cats have whiskers? - in detail

Hairless cats, such as the Sphynx, are often observed to have a lack of whiskers, or significantly reduced whiskers, compared to their furred counterparts. This phenomenon can be understood through a combination of genetic factors and the unique physiological adaptations of hairless breeds.

The absence or reduction of whiskers in hairless cats is primarily due to the same genetic mutations that result in their hairlessness. These mutations affect the development of hair follicles, which are responsible for producing both fur and whiskers. In hairless breeds, the genetic alterations lead to a disruption in the normal growth cycle of hair follicles, resulting in either a complete absence or a significant reduction in the number and length of whiskers.

Whiskers, also known as vibrissae, are highly specialized sensory organs that aid cats in navigating their environment. They are deeply rooted in the cat's skin and are connected to a rich supply of nerves and blood vessels. This sensory apparatus allows cats to detect changes in their surroundings, such as the presence of obstacles or prey, by sensing air currents and vibrations. In hairless cats, the reduced number of whiskers does not necessarily impair their ability to navigate, as they often rely more heavily on their other senses, such as vision and hearing, to compensate for the lack of whiskers.
